G2 reviewers report that Harness Platform excels in streamlining deployment processes, with users appreciating how it eliminates the need for manual steps or complex scripts, allowing for a smooth transition from building to deploying. This is highlighted by feedback mentioning its user-friendly interface and built-in connectors that enhance integration.
Users say that Travis CI stands out for its simplicity and user-friendliness, particularly in setting up continuous integration pipelines. Reviewers have noted that the process is straightforward, making it easy to validate code after deployment cycles, which is a significant advantage for teams looking for a hassle-free setup.
According to verified reviews, Harness Platform offers a broader set of features that cover not just CI/CD but also security and observability, making it a more comprehensive solution for enterprise users. This versatility is appreciated by users who value having multiple functionalities in one platform.
Reviewers mention that Travis CI provides excellent cloud-based solutions for CI/CD without the burden of managing build servers. Users have praised its ability to integrate seamlessly with GitHub and the ease of setting up dependencies, which can significantly reduce setup time for small businesses.
G2 reviewers highlight that while both platforms are easy to use, Harness Platform has a slight edge in support quality, with users rating it highly for responsiveness and helpfulness. This can be crucial for teams that require reliable assistance during critical deployment phases.
Users report that Travis CI has a strong focus on automation, with features that allow for building and deploying scripts as code in a travis.yml file. This level of customization is particularly beneficial for teams that prioritize automation in their workflows, although it may not be as feature-rich as Harness for larger enterprises.
